E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
python-迭代器
C++笔记:string 类的模拟实现
文章目录一、string类的成员变量二、string类的成员函数1.构造、析构、与输出构造析构遍历相关的访问接口size+operator
迭代器
:begin+end插入元素与扩容reserve+capacitypush_backappendoperator
ljh1257
·
2024-02-13 10:20
c++
笔记
数据结构
visual
studio
使用C++模板和
迭代器
时遇到问题 error C2760: 语法错误: 意外的令牌“标识符”,预期的令牌为“;”
使用C++模板时报错:errorC2760:语法错误:意外的令牌“标识符”,预期的令牌为“;”,报错部分为一个打印输出的模板查到的解决方案为:本人修改后没有解决,后发现原因是编译器无法识别模板中的
迭代器
类型
Burning_96
·
2024-02-13 09:44
Python-
蒙蒂霍尔悖论游戏
蒙蒂霍尔悖论蒙提霍尔悖论亦称为蒙提霍尔问题、蒙特霍问题或蒙提霍尔悖论、三门问题(MontyHallproblem)。三门问题(MontyHallproblem),是一个源自博弈论的数学游戏问题,大致出自美国的电视游戏节目Let’sMakeaDeal。问题的名字来自该节目的主持人蒙提·霍尔(MontyHall)。这个游戏的玩法是:参赛者会看见三扇关闭了的门,其中一扇的后面有一辆汽车,选中后面有车的那
辞旧年
·
2024-02-13 07:17
游戏
python
list
迭代器
的失效问题(对比vector
迭代器
),list类的实现
listiterator的使用可以将
迭代器
理解成一个指针,该指针指向list中的某个节点函数声明接口说明begin+end返回第一个元素的
迭代器
+返回最后一个元素下一个位置的
迭代器
rbegin+rend
隽永啊
·
2024-02-13 06:43
C++
C++STL系列——深入理解list容器作用原理
2iterator
迭代器
list的
迭代器
本质上是一个class,单纯从list这种数据结构本身来看,list的
高自强的博客
·
2024-02-13 06:13
list
STL
C++
碎片时间学编程「02」 JavaScript
迭代器
,我在哪里可以使用?
JavaScript
迭代器
是在ES6中引入的,它们用于循环一系列值,通常是某种集合。
路条编程
·
2024-02-13 02:59
Python-
面向对象基础
一、理解面向对象面相对象就是将编程当成是一个事物,对外界来说,事物是直接使用的,不用去管它内部的情况。而编程就是设置事物能够做什么事二、类和对象类和对象的关系:用类去创建一个对象2.1类类是对一系列具有相同特征和行为的事物的统称,是一个抽象的概念,不是真实存在的事特征就是属性行为就是方法2.2对象对象是类创建出来的真实存在的事物注意:开发中先有类再有对象2.3面向对象实现方法2.2.1定义类语法c
ThreeYear_xin
·
2024-02-13 01:00
vector容器
也称为单端数组vector与普通数组区别:不同之处在于数组是静态空间,而vector可以动态扩展动态扩展:并不是在原空间之后续接新空间,而是找更大的内存空间,然后将原数据拷贝新空间,释放原空间vector容器的
迭代器
是支持随机访问的
迭代器
进击的菜鸟子
·
2024-02-12 23:51
C++
c++
c语言
Vector
计算机哈希表相关知识
基础知识Java的HashMap源码解析(中高级Java工程师面试必备)Java8HashMap函数tableSizeFor详解JavaHashMap表的大小为什么必须是2的幂次Java8HashMap的
迭代器
和转化
雁阵惊寒_zhn
·
2024-02-12 23:15
Python中不易懂的小知识点
模块一:
迭代器
和生成器
迭代器
(Iterator)和生成器(Generator)是Python中常用的用于处理可迭代对象的工具。
zg1g
·
2024-02-12 22:33
python
开发语言
Java 集合、
迭代器
Java集合框架主要包括两种类型的容器,一种是集合(Collection),存储一个元素集合,另一种是图(Map),存储键/值对映射。Collection接口又有3种子类型,List、Set和Queue,除了集合,该框架也定义了几个Map接口和类。Map里存储的是键/值对。尽管Map不是集合,但是它们完全整合在集合中。序号接口描述1CollectionCollection是最基本的集合接口,一个C
S0fM
·
2024-02-12 21:28
java
开发语言
数据结构
【C++】STL之string 超详解
目录1.string概述2.string使用1.构造初始化2.成员函数1.
迭代器
2.容量操作1.size和length返回字符串长度2.resize调整字符串大小3.capacity获得字符串容量4.reserve
饿了我会自己捡代码吃
·
2024-02-12 19:04
C++初阶
c++
开发语言
c语言
算法
经验分享
华为OD机试】连续字母长度-python
python-
连续字母长度题目代码总结用到知识点代码编写总结题目题目描述给定一个字符串:只包含大写字母:求在包含同一个字母的子串中,长度第k长的子串的长度;相同字母只取最长的那个子串。
小念念不唠叨
·
2024-02-12 19:55
华为od
python
开发语言
STL——库1.vector
STL(StandardTemplateLibrary)是C++标准库的一个重要组成部分,提供了一系列的容器类、算法和函数模板,以及
迭代器
等工具,用于简化C++程序的开发和维护。
LiYiyang_yangDog
·
2024-02-12 17:58
c++
开发语言
【数据结构】【python】
迭代器
及其优点
迭代器
(1)定义
迭代器
是一个可以记住遍历的位置的对象。
迭代器
对象从集合的第一个元素开始访问,直到所有的元素被访问完结束。
迭代器
只能往前不会后退。
迭代器
不仅可以用于已知的数据结构,还可以自己构造
迭代器
。
Hundred billion
·
2024-02-12 16:30
数据结构
python
windows
【C++】unordered_set/unordered_multiset/unordered_map/unordered_multimap
unordered_map2.1unordered_map的介绍2.2unordered_map的接口说明2.2.1unordered_map的构造2.2.2unordered_map的容量2.2.3unordered_map的
迭代器
1e-12
·
2024-02-12 12:49
C++
c++
Java中处理并发修改异常
这种异常主要发生在使用
迭代器
(Iterator)遍历集合的过程中。
dreammaker阿甘
·
2024-02-12 12:48
JAVA
java
python
windows
【C++】string类 详细讲解【string接口、
迭代器
、容量相关操作、npos、string类中运算符重载、编码、Vs 和 g++ 下 string结构的说明等讲解】
标准库中的string类讲解前言:为什么学习string类?(一)C语言中的字符串(二)两个面试题(暂不做讲解)一、string类简介★1>字符串string是表示字符序列的类(字符数组,顺序表)★总结:★1>字符串string是表示字符序列的类(字符数组,顺序表)★在使用string类时,必须包含#include头文件以及usingnamespacestd;二、string类的常用接口说明(注意
NiNi_suanfa
·
2024-02-12 10:27
C++
c++
c语言
【十五】【C++】list的简单实现
list的
迭代器
解引用探究/*list的
迭代器
解引用探究*/#if1#include#include#include#includeusingnamespacestd;classDate{private
妖精七七_
·
2024-02-12 09:56
C++
c++
list
javascript高级进阶
constarr=Array(6),Array.from,Array.ofArray.of和Array的唯一区别就是单个参数,一个作为长度一个作为元素Array.from:只要该对象有
迭代器
,它就能把该对象变成数组
kalinux
·
2024-02-12 08:17
es6
javascript
node.js
Java设计模式之
迭代器
模式
目录1.
迭代器
模式1.1定义、优缺点、适用场景1.2模式的结构与实现1.
迭代器
模式1.1定义、优缺点、适用场景定义:
迭代器
模式(IteratorPattern)属于行为型模式。
Bulut0907
·
2024-02-12 08:55
#
Java设计模式
java
设计模式
迭代器模式
Iterator
遍历集合
java
迭代器
设计模式_详解Java设计模式——
迭代器
模式
迭代子模式顾名思义,
迭代器
模式就是顺序访问聚集中的对象,一般来说,集合中非常常见,如果对集合类比较熟悉的话,理解本模式会十分轻松。
我不是小孩子
·
2024-02-12 08:24
java
迭代器
设计模式
Java设计模式-
迭代器
模式详解
Java设计模式-
迭代器
模式此文为《图解Java设计模式》读书笔记,如有笔误欢迎评论指正~文章目录Java设计模式-
迭代器
模式0.前言1.为什么要用
迭代器
模式?
小蜉蝣星蔚
·
2024-02-12 08:53
#
Java设计模式
迭代器模式
设计模式
java
集合
Java设计模式之
迭代器
模式详解
Java设计模式之
迭代器
模式详解大家好,我是免费搭建查券返利机器人赚佣金就用微赚淘客系统3.0的小编,也是冬天不穿秋裤,天冷也要风度的程序猿!
qq836869520
·
2024-02-12 08:22
java
设计模式
迭代器模式
JAVA设计模式之
迭代器
模式详解
迭代器
模式1
迭代器
模式介绍
迭代器
模式是我们学习一个设计时很少用到的、但编码实现时却经常使用到的行为型设计模式。在绝大多数编程语言中,
迭代器
已经成为一个基础的类库,直接用来遍历集合对象。
一只经常emo的程序员
·
2024-02-12 07:51
java
java
设计模式
迭代器模式
03 scala当中数组、集合与
迭代器
上一节我们熟悉了scala的基本语法,本节将阐述scala中数组,集合和
迭代器
的使用。
张力的程序园
·
2024-02-12 06:16
STL算法(中)
常用排序算法sort功能描述:对容器内元素进行排序函数原型:sort(iteratorbeg,iteratorend,_Pred);//按值查找元素,找到返回指定位置
迭代器
,找不到返回结束
迭代器
位置//
骑自行车带头盔
·
2024-02-11 23:33
50
c++
算法
开发语言
C++初阶:适合新手的手撕vector(模拟实现vector)
.基本函数(size(),capacity(),resize(),reserve())4.增删改查(push_back,pop_back,insert,erase)5.在实现Insert和erase时
迭代器
失效问题
是Nero哦
·
2024-02-11 21:04
c++学习
c++
开发语言
java
linux
c语言
数据结构
链表
C++初阶:容器(Containers)vector常用接口详解
初阶:适合新手的手撕string类(模拟实现string类)接下来进入新的篇章,容器vector介绍:文章目录1.vector的初步介绍2.vector的定义(constructor)3.vector
迭代器
是Nero哦
·
2024-02-11 21:34
c++学习
c++
开发语言
linux
机器学习
运维
网络
c语言
标准模板库STL ---Vector
STL提供了一组表示容器、
迭代器
、函数对象和算法的模板;容器是一个与数组类似的单元,可以存储若干个值;STL容器是同质的,即存储值的类型是相同的;STL不是面向对象大的编程,,而是一种不同的编程模式--
静默Myself
·
2024-02-11 19:03
深度学习-最简代码实现目标检测模型
在这个项目中,我用最简单的方式实现了数据
迭代器
、网络模型、预测脚本和训练模型脚本,以及一些辅助脚本,通过这个过程提高对目标检测的认识和实践能力。
·
2024-02-11 19:48
C++容易犯的九个陷阱(代码版本)
自己也算入行一年了,遇到不少坑,结合网上博客以及自己复现,总结有以下几个容易出错的点目录1、unsigned不够理解2、容器的size()返回的也是无符号整型3、容器删除元素
迭代器
失效4、注释尽量用//
江河地笑
·
2024-02-11 17:48
C++
c++
python-
分享篇-GUI界面开发-PyQt5-对QListWidget表格进行数据绑定
代码#-*-coding:utf-8-*-#Formimplementationgeneratedfromreadinguifile'bindtable.ui'##Createdby:PyQt5UIcodegenerator5.11.3##WARNING!Allchangesmadeinthisfilewillbelost!'''对QTableWidget表格进行数据绑定'''fromPyQt5i
fo安方
·
2024-02-11 09:43
#
python分享篇
python
python-
分享篇-GUI界面开发-PyQt5-使用tkinter模块弹出不同种类的消息提示框
代码importtkinter.messagebox#导入tkinter模块的子模块messagebox#带一个确定按钮的提示消息框tkinter.messagebox.showinfo("提示:","愿你的青春不负梦想!")#带一个确定按钮的警告消息框tkinter.messagebox.showwarning("警告:","熊出没!小心!!!")#带一个确定按钮的错误消息框tkinter.me
fo安方
·
2024-02-11 09:13
#
python分享篇
python
qt
开发语言
python-
分享篇-表白
文章目录准备代码效果准备需要准备如下文件,已放置在下载处,名为“
python-
分享篇-表白”代码'''Function:仿抖音表白神器Author:Charles微信公众号:TONOW'''importsysimportcfgimportrandomimportpygamefromtkinterimportTk
fo安方
·
2024-02-11 09:12
#
python分享篇
python
pygame
开发语言
python-
游戏篇-初级-超级画板
文章目录开发环境要求运行方法PyCharmVScode代码main.pytools.py效果开发环境要求本系统的软件开发及运行环境具体如下。操作系统:Windows7、Windows10。Python版本:Python3.7.1。开发工具:PyCharm2018。Python内置模块:os、sys、time、math。第三方模块:pygame。注意:在使用第三方模块时,首先需要使用pipinsta
fo安方
·
2024-02-11 09:41
#
python产品篇
python
Rust基础拾遗--进阶
Rust基础拾遗前言1.结构体2.枚举与模式3.运算符重载4.
迭代器
5.集合前言通过Rust程序设计-第二版笔记的形式对Rust相关重点知识进行汇总,读者通读此系列文章就可以轻松的把该语言基础捡起来。
yaoming168
·
2024-02-11 07:24
rust语言学习
rust
顺序表、链表(ArrayList、LinkedList)
编辑向上转型List:练习题(杨辉三角):扑克牌游戏:链表(LinkedList):链表的原理:自定义链表的实现:LinkedList源码:LinkedList使用注意事项:练习题(判断是否是会问链表):
迭代器
加油=^_^=
·
2024-02-11 07:16
算法
java
链表
C++容器
效率跟操作位置有关,尾的效率最高#include#includeusingnamespacestd;voidtravl_iter(vector&v){//vector::iteratorit;//普通
迭代器
一天开始了
·
2024-02-11 06:57
c++
开发语言
PYTHON 120道题目详解(19-21)
19.Python中的
迭代器
和生成器有什么区别?在Python中,
迭代器
和生成器都与迭代相关,但是它们之间存在一些重要的区别。
会上树的考拉
·
2024-02-11 02:47
IT
python
自然语言处理N天-Day0503句向量模型 Doc2Vec
Doc2vec接收一个由LabeledSentence对象组成的
迭代器
作为其构造函数的输入参数。其中,LabeledS
我的昵称违规了
·
2024-02-11 02:45
笨方法学
Python-
习题11-提问
做过前面的习题,你会发现,都是没有和用户交互的,print函数输出的内容都是程序中实现写好的,只有输出。下面这道习题中,将引入输入,终于可以开始写有交互的程序了。#!/usr/bin/envpython3#-*-coding:utf-8-*-print("Howoldareyou?",end='')age=input()print("Howtallareyou?",end='')height=in
Python探索之路
·
2024-02-11 00:20
js数组方式整理
title:js数组方法date:2019-04-0914:43:17tags:jsconcat合并arr1.concat(arr2)entries该方法返回一个新的ArrayIterator(
迭代器
)
希染丶
·
2024-02-11 00:15
反向
迭代器
反向
迭代器
其实就是对正向
迭代器
的一个封装实现。
Shall#
·
2024-02-10 21:57
开发语言
c++
c语言
经验分享
数据结构
python-
线性回归NumPy和Matplotlib库
importmatplotlib.pyplotaspltfromscipyimportstatsx=[5,7,8,7,2,17,2,9,4,11,12,9,6]y=[99,86,87,88,111,86,103,87,94,78,77,85,86]slope,intercept,r,p,std_err=stats.linregress(x,y)defmyfunc(x):returnslope*x+
Jiang_Immortals
·
2024-02-10 21:53
matplotlib
scipy
python
python的协程
for...in也叫做
迭代器
。可以被遍历的,就是可迭代对象。生成
智勇双全的小六
·
2024-02-10 20:41
es6+最佳入门实践(9)
Iterator又叫做
迭代器
,它是一种接口,为各种不同的数据结构提供统一的访问机制。
螺钉课堂
·
2024-02-10 19:27
Python进阶:
迭代器
生成器
目录一、前言二、正文1.
迭代器
(Iterators)2.生成器(Generators)3.示例
林浩杨
·
2024-02-10 18:32
Python
python
算法
开发语言
Python-
机器人入侵遇到问题与解决方案
1.开始进行外星人移动时,虽然外星人图像向右移动,但是历史图像没有消失,导致外星人重影问题代码:alien_invasion.py#开始游戏主循环whileTrue:#监视键盘和鼠标事件gfunctions.check_events(ai_setting,screen,ship,bullets)ship.update()gfunctions.create_fleet(ai_setting,scre
pumpkin1111
·
2024-02-10 17:23
string类的部分功能实现(stl)
#pragmaonce#include#includenamespaceGan_string1{classstring{typedefchar*iterator;//定义
迭代器
类型public://构造函数
编程小公举
·
2024-02-10 15:37
C++基础学习历程
c++
java
算法
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他